What Is Percentage Change?
Percentage change refers to a crucial financial metric that expresses the difference between two numbers as a percentage. In the context of finance and investing, percentage change is most frequently used for tracking price changes in stocks or market indices over time. It’s also applied to compare values across different currencies. Balance sheets are another common area where percentage change plays an essential role by offering insight into how assets have grown or shrunk between reporting periods.

The Formula for Calculating Percentage Change:
To calculate the percentage change, you need to know whether the change is an increase or a decrease. The formulas for percentage change differ slightly depending on the direction of the change:
1. For calculating percentage increase:
Percentage Increase = [(New Value – Old Value) / Old Value] x 100%
2. For calculating percentage decrease:
Percentage Decrease = [(Old Value – New Value) / Old Value] x 100%
Using the percentages above, you can determine whether the change represents a gain or loss. A positive percentage represents an increase, while a negative percentage signifies a decrease.
Examples and Applications of Percentage Change:
To illustrate how percentage change works in practice, let’s consider two examples. Suppose investor A bought 100 shares of a particular stock at $50 per share on January 1, 2021. By March 31, the stock price had increased to $60 per share. What was the percentage change in the value of Investor A’s investment during this period?
Applying the formula for calculating a percentage increase:
Percentage Increase = [($60 – $50) / $50] x 100% = 20%
So, Investor A experienced a 20% gain in the value of their investment between January 1 and March 31.

The Use of Percentage Change in Balance Sheets
Balance sheets provide a snapshot of a company’s financial position at a specific point in time. Comparing the balance sheets from different periods can help investors and analysts determine trends, changes, or growth in the company’s assets, liabilities, and equity. One crucial measure for evaluating this change is percentage change, which is used to show the difference between two values as a proportion of the original value.
In finance, balance sheets with comparative financial statements often include percentage change calculations alongside the asset, liability, and equity figures. This allows readers to easily compare the values of various items from one period to another. For instance, a company can demonstrate revenue growth year-over-year (YOY) by displaying the percentage change in net revenues or the percentage change in total assets between specific periods.
These comparisons help investors assess the financial health and performance of the company over time. The ability to see how certain items have grown, remained steady, or decreased in relation to one another provides valuable context for further analysis.
When examining balance sheets with percentage changes, it is essential to understand that these figures represent differences as a proportion of the original value. This means that an increase will always be represented by a positive percentage, while a decrease will display a negative percentage. The magnitude of the number reflects the degree of change from the initial value.
For example, if Company X reports net revenues of $10 million in its Q1 2020 balance sheet and $13 million in Q1 2021, the percentage change can be calculated as follows:
Percentage Change = (New Value – Old Value) / Old Value * 100%
First, find the difference between the new and old values:
Difference = $13 million – $10 million = $3 million
Next, calculate the percentage change:
Percentage Change = ($3 million / $10 million) * 100% = 30%
This result indicates that Company X experienced a 30% increase in net revenues between Q1 2020 and Q1 2021. This valuable insight can be used to inform investment decisions, assess the company’s overall financial health, and identify potential market trends or developments within the industry.

The Impact of Percentage Change on Institutional Investors
Percentage change plays a pivotal role in guiding investment decisions for institutional investors. By assessing the percentage increase or decrease in various financial metrics, investors can gauge trends and identify potential opportunities within their portfolios. For instance, they may examine percentage changes in stock prices, exchange rates, interest rates, or economic indicators to inform their buying or selling decisions.
Institutional investors often rely on percentage change analysis when comparing the performance of various investments over different periods or benchmarking against industry trends. For example, they might assess the percentage change in a company’s earnings per share (EPS) over several years to determine if the business is growing or shrinking. This information helps them make more informed decisions regarding whether to hold, sell, or buy additional shares based on their investment strategy and goals.
Moreover, percentage changes enable institutional investors to evaluate risks and potential rewards in a more comprehensive way. By examining the historical trends in percentage change for different investments, they can assess risk levels associated with each opportunity and compare them against their portfolio’s overall risk tolerance. This information empowers them to make decisions that align with their investment objectives while managing risk effectively.
Moreover, the use of percentage changes is not limited to equity investments alone. Institutional investors also apply this metric to fixed income securities, currencies, commodities, and other asset classes to identify trends and inform their investment strategies. For instance, a fund manager might closely watch the percentage change in interest rates or inflation rates when making decisions related to bonds, as these factors can significantly impact bond prices and yields.
